The Background

The Yamaha SR 500 was launched in 1978 and was effectively a street or road version of their popular XT 500. The big-bore, single cylinder 33bhp four stroke engine provided the power, now much easier to start with a piston indicator window and a compression release lever.

Styling gave the SR a relaxed, nostalgic look and feel similar to that classic British motorcycle look from the 50’s and 60’s.

The History

Imported from Japan by the current owner in 2018 it had recorded only 2,500 kms from new.

Since import the bike has undergone some sensible performance upgrades and modifications such as fitting a new Mikuni TMR36 Carb with accelerator pump, correctly jetted by Vanem and set-up with free-flowing DNA air filter. 

A new exhaust has been fitted (with a wide bore header pipe) and Peyton Place silencer (the OEM exhaust is shown in the pictures but both systems are included in the sale).

New YSS shocks have been fitted together with new Hyperpro fork springs. Tyres are new Bridgestone BT45’s and it has Renthal bars, a Kedo twin oil line conversion, Motolanna stainless steel chain guard and sump guard, it has had a new seat and a new chain fitted.

All the original and replaced parts have been kept and are included in the sale.

The Condition

The overall condition of this 30-year-old bike is very good. 

The current owner stopped short of stripping the bike down to repaint the frame so that does show signs of age, as do the engine casings, wheel rims and the rear sprocket assembly. The chromed fixtures and fittings all look in good condition with little or no pitting and, with a professionally re-sprayed tank and the various new bits it has had fitted, the bike looks a nice clean example of this very handsome classic Yamaha motorcycle.

The Mechanics

With such a low mileage the engine has been treated to a couple of oil and filter changes, new spark plug and valve clearances have been checked and adjusted. 

The bike has been SORNed and garaged for the past 18 months but regularly started and run. The owner reports it starts easily and runs perfectly with no issues. This bike is ready to ride.
